About this role
A 10-week paid summer internship (June 8 - August 14, 2026) within NFL Films offering behind-the-scenes exposure to the business of professional football. The Business Affairs intern will be embedded in an in-person program that provides learning opportunities through project assignments, mentoring, and cross-department collaboration. Interns will gain transactional experience and professional development relevant to sports, media, and entertainment law. The program requires full-time onsite participation and is open to graduate students graduating in Winter 2026 or Spring 2027.

About The National Football League
nfl.comThe National Football League (NFL) is the premier professional American football league in the United States, featuring 32 teams and flagship events like the Super Bowl. NFL.com is the league’s official digital platform, providing authoritative news, video highlights, game-day coverage, live scores, schedules, and comprehensive statistics. The site also supports fantasy football, multimedia storytelling and subscription streaming (NFL+), plus tools and data for fans, media partners and commercial integrations. As the league’s primary online presence, it delivers real-time coverage and branded content to a global audience.
